Output ee75902e6cdb156b2c39238b5fe2d1f2256e2d3f9b921cac43cd71fd35a1350d:17

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375e2e957936983d93c5d3484885572523504 OP_EQUAL
address
3BMEXcmsKKgWzy7QnNKL5TxsfaCmXoN4se
transaction
ee75902e6cdb156b2c39238b5fe2d1f2256e2d3f9b921cac43cd71fd35a1350d
confirmations
306569
spent
true